- TitleWill (copy) of Miss Lucy Wyles, Ampthill, spinster
- Date free textMade 2 June 1806
- Production dateFrom: 1806 To: 1806
- Scope and ContentTo nieces Ann Sandys and Mary Bolding - all funded property in consols equally bet. them To nephew Jn. Bolding - all funded property in East India Stock and Bank Stock subject To payment of annuity under will of testator's late sister Ann James to Betty Stones for life To first cousins living at time of her death 50 each; To friend Mary Rouse late of Clophill now at Chelsea 200; To Meliora Sheffield 200; To servant that is living with her at the time of death all clothes, mourning, and a year's wages; To Cath. Stones 40; To poor of Ampthill 20; To neph. Jn. Bolding all reversionary right in house she lives in; Her estates at Ampthill and at Little Woolston, Bucks., and land at Shefford to go to pay legacies. Remainder to neph. John Bolding and niece Ann Sandys with plate, linen, jewels, ready money etc. Nephew Jn. Bolding and niece Ann Sandys exor. and executrix.
